This program focuses on the application of geospatial technologies, such as geographic information systems (GIS), remote sensing, and spatial analysis, to address real-world problems in various industries.
Upon completion, students will be able to apply their knowledge and skills to analyze and interpret geospatial data, identify patterns and trends, and develop informed decisions.
The program's learning outcomes include the ability to design and implement geospatial data models, conduct spatial analysis and modeling, and communicate complex geospatial information effectively.
The duration of the program is typically one year, although this may vary depending on the institution and the student's prior experience.
The Undergraduate Certificate in Geospatial Analysis and Modelling has significant industry relevance, with applications in fields such as urban planning, environmental management, transportation, and emergency response.
Many organizations, including government agencies, private companies, and non-profit organizations, rely on geospatial analysis and modeling to inform their decision-making processes.
Graduates of this program can pursue careers in a range of roles, including geospatial analyst, urban planner, environmental consultant, and GIS specialist.
